For today's project that I'm going to share with you I used this adorable bookworm digi
I colored him in with my new Copic Markers.
Supplies:
Bookworm digi from Jen's Digi Stamps
Various Copic Markers
Turquoise,Lime Green and Yellow Embrodiary Floss
ATG Adhesive Gun
DCWV Glitter Stack ( It's from one I had from years ago)
Glossy Accents by Inkssentials/Ranger
Singo White Gel Pen
Pre-made 5X7 card (I've also had this for years....I think I got these in Wal-Mart actually)
Ranger Distress Ink Broken China
Details:
1. I took the digi of the bookworn that I got from Jen's digi stamps and I colored him in with my new copic markers. 2. Next I took the 5X7 pre-made turq. card that I have in my stash of things I need to use up pile. (Yes, I'm still doing that and I will be still doing this is we end up moving like we're supposed to. It's worth it because for the first time I will have my own craft room!!!)
3. Then I took the piece of DCWV Glitter Paper (from that same pile) and I measured a rectangle 4 3/4 X 6 3/4. Then I took the Ranger Distress Ink in Broken China and I inked all of the edges then when I was done I set it aside to dry.
4. Next I took the Turq. Lime Green and Yellow embrodiery floss and I 8" piece of each color and I tied them around the Glitter Paper. I didn't want them all perfect so I moved them around until I had them where I liked them. I took my ATG adhesive gun and I ran some glue all over the back of the glitter paper then I stuck it onto the Turq card.
5. Then I took the digi of the bookworm and I used some dimensional tape on the back of him so that he was raised off of the card some.
6. Next I took a peice of white paper and I used my alphabet stamps that I picked up in Micheal's $1.00 bin and I used my American Crafts Ditto Stamp Marker in black to ink the stamps and stamp out the word Bookworm. Then I attached that to the from of the card on a slight angle.
7. Then I took a scrap of cream colored paper that I had laying around that fit nicely on the inside and I attached it using my ATG. Lastly I cut two strips of paper from the same Glitter Everywhere sheet that I used on the front and I attached one on the top and one on the bottom of the cream paper.
8. Then just to add alittle bit of umpft to the card I used the Inkssentials Glossy Accents on the bookworms eyes to make them shiny, and I used my Singo white gel pen to add some accents around the card. I think I've covered everything.
